Radium is a vertical music editor. Radium is inspired by trackers, but uses
more graphics to show musical data. Radium is also a multitracker and
supports MIDI sequencing and hard disk recording.

Radium has features like smooth scrolling, zooming, automation, piano roll,
embedded Pure Data (Pd), and embedded Faust.

Changes 5.5.8 -> 5.7.8:
* Sequencer: Support hard disk recording.
* Sequencer: Track headers with name field, volume slider, panning slider,
and checkboxes for record, mute, and solo.
* Sequencer: Punch in and punch out markers for recording.
* Sequencer: Faster graphics.
* Sequencer: 50% smaller peak files.
* MIDI Learn: Support changing tempo.
* Editor: Realtime display of notes while recording from MIDI.
* Plugins: Show a virtual keyboard below GUIs of plugins that accept MIDI.
* Mixer: Various improvements to MIDI-learn and modulators.
* Demo songs: One new demo song, "Romance" by Nikos Levantis.
* Many other bug fixes and improvements.
* 226 other changes. (331 git commits)
